Cardiff man jailed for possession with intent to supply Class A Drugs

A Cardiff man was jailed for 3 years for possession with intent to supply Class A Drugs.

Officers were on patrol in Cardiff City Centre on October 4 2023 during the patrol, Gareth Willaims 39 from Riverside in Cardiff, was observed conducting what was believed to be drug exchanges. Williams was detained by Officers and was found to be in possession of 6 wraps of class A controlled drugs (a mix of both ‘crack’ cocaine and heroin), a black Nokia burner phone and over £200 cash. The defendant was arrested for possession with intent to supply.

A section 18 search commenced at his home address in Riverside where some more class A drugs were found, as well as some cannabis and a hunting knife.

The mobile phone that Williams had on his person was also confirmed as a drug line that was sending out text messages advertising the supply of class A drugs.

Gareth Williams was sentenced on March 22nd to 3 years imprisonment.
